Intel Core i3-6100T CPU

The Intel Core i3-6100T is a 2-core, 4-thread desktop processor based on the Skylake microarchitecture, released in September 2015.

The Intel Core i3-6100T is a dual-core processor with Hyper-Threading, providing four threads. It has a base clock of 3.20 GHz and 3 MB of L3 cache. Built on a 14 nm process, it has a TDP of 35 W, making it suitable for low-power systems. It uses the FCLGA1151 socket and supports DDR4-1866/2133 and DDR3L-1333/1600 memory with two channels. ECC memory is supported. Integrated graphics are Intel HD Graphics 530. The CPU provides 16 PCIe 3.0 lanes and supports instruction sets SSE4.1, SSE4.2, and AVX2. The multiplier is locked. It was discontinued on September 30, 2022.
